Dispersal order issued in Rowner after anti-social behaviour in the area as police warn: ‘breach of the order could result in arrest’

GOSPORT police have issued a dispersal order in Rowner following anti-social behaviour in the area.

The order, which is in place for 48 hours, means that persons acting in an anti-social manner in the area bordered by Grange Road, Rowner Road and the Alver River can be dispersed.

In a Facebook post, Gosport police said: ‘Breach of the order could result in arrest.

‘Children will be taken home.’

A dispersal order means that police can ask a group of two or more people to leave a particular area if they are doing something wrong.
